A renewable energy company is seeking a Senior Development Manager to lead the origination, development, and consenting of utility-scale solar PV and battery storage projects. The successful candidate will possess over 5 years of experience in project development within the renewable energy sector.
Key responsibilities include:
- Overseeing project viability
- Managing budgets
- Providing mentorship to team members
This role demands a strong commercial background and excellent stakeholder management skills, contributing to the company's strategic goals.
